Exile in Guyville

by Liz Phair

Exile in Guyville cover art

Conceived as a song-by-song response to the Rolling Stones' 'Exile on Main St.', Liz Phair's debut is a masterclass in lo-fi, deeply honest singer-songwriter indie rock. The album is fiercely sarcastic and raw, balancing unapologetically vulgar, sexual narratives with highly melodic and introspective slacker-rock instrumentation.
